		<description><![CDATA[Since London, well south of England and other bit of this country is do for a bit of show over the next few days. I post these amazing LEGO Star Wars photo taken by a Finish photographer called Avanaut. 
The setup is simple really: All I use is an old transparent CD storage box, some water and my trusty old A4 lightbox for lighting. For the bottom of the box I have a piece of gray Lego baseplate cut in form and hotglued on a piece of acrylic sheet to give it some weight. Legos float because of all the air trapped inside individual pieces

Star Wars and LEGO together, oh he does mix a bit of Indy into the mix too which made me laugh out loud.

		<description><![CDATA[Sorry this is showing my age. I&#8217;m from the old school of LEGO, back when the most fancy piece we had was a roof tile.
The joy of play with LEGO is to search for that bit you just saw two minutes ago but can&#8217;t for the life of you find again. And then because you could not find what you were looking for, you either built something else or swapped with your fellow Lego builder for the day. 
Now this Kiwi company, Box4Blox, have come up with a Lego sorter, NO! It is wrong and should put into the sin bin. As this is totally against the Lego spirit, wrong I say WRONG !
Oh, by the way, Peter and Moira Botherway it is not LEGOS, it is pieces of LEGO !!! And that is said by a Dane who ain&#8217;t great with gramma, just read this blog, but I know my LEGO.
